支持CDN图片转存不仅能显著降低源站带宽压力,还能通过全球节点加速提升用户访问速度,是构建高性能网站的基础设施标配。
爆发的今天,图片加载速度直接决定了用户的留存率,许多站长和运营人员常遇到一个痛点:图片存储在本地服务器,一旦流量激增,服务器瞬间瘫痪,这时候,引入CDN(内容分发网络)并进行图片转存就显得尤为关键,它不仅仅是简单的文件复制,而是一场关于速度、成本和稳定性的技术升级。
为什么必须使用CDN图片转存功能
传统架构中,所有静态资源都依赖源站服务器,这种模式在初期开发阶段尚可维持,但当业务规模扩大,弊端便暴露无遗,业内专家指出,静态资源与动态业务逻辑混合部署,会严重拖慢核心数据库的响应速度。
带宽成本与性能瓶颈
图片文件通常体积较大,尤其是高清原图,如果每次访问都从源站拉取,带宽消耗呈指数级增长。
- 带宽费用高昂:对于流量较大的网站,带宽费用可能占据服务器成本的50%以上。
- 响应延迟高:源站通常位于单一地域,异地用户访问时,网络跳数多,延迟显著增加。
使用CDN图片转存后,图片被缓存到离用户最近的边缘节点,用户访问时,直接由边缘节点提供服务,源站仅负责初始上传或更新,这种架构将带宽压力分散到全球节点,实现了真正的负载均衡。
安全性与稳定性提升
除了速度,安全也是核心考量,源站直接暴露在互联网上,容易遭受CC攻击或恶意爬取。
- 隐藏源站IP:CDN节点作为中间层,隐藏了源站的真实IP地址,增加了攻击难度。
- 防盗链机制:通过配置Referer白名单或签名URL,可以有效防止第三方网站非法引用你的图片资源,避免流量被盗用。

如何实现高效的CDN图片转存配置
配置过程并不复杂,但细节决定成败,不同的云服务商(如阿里云、腾讯云、Cloudflare等)操作界面略有差异,但核心逻辑一致,以下以通用流程为例,拆解具体操作步骤。
第一步:接入CDN服务
你需要在云服务商控制台开通CDN服务,并将你的域名添加进去。
- 解析配置:将域名的CNAME记录指向CDN提供的域名,这一步确保用户的DNS请求指向CDN节点而非源站。
- 源站设置:在CDN控制台配置源站信息,可以是IP地址或域名,确保源站防火墙允许CDN节点的IP段访问,否则回源会失败。
第二步:配置图片转存规则
这是核心环节,你需要明确图片的存储位置和访问路径。
- 存储桶绑定:如果源站是对象存储(OSS/COS),直接绑定存储桶作为源站。
- 自定义路径:若图片分散在不同目录,可配置URL重写规则,将所有
/images/开头的请求统一转发至CDN缓存。
第三步:设置缓存策略
缓存命中率是CDN性能的关键。
- 静态资源长缓存:对于Logo、图标等不常变动的图片,设置缓存时间为30天甚至更久。
- 短缓存:对于新闻配图等频繁更新的内容,设置较短的缓存时间(如1小时),并配合“刷新预热”功能,确保用户看到最新图片。
不同场景下的CDN图片转存方案对比
选择哪种方案,取决于你的业务类型和技术栈,以下对比几种常见场景,帮助你做出最佳决策。
对象存储+CDN加速

这是目前最主流的方案,尤其适合电商、媒体类网站。
- 优势:对象存储无限扩展,成本低廉;CDN负责分发,速度快。
- 适用:图片数量巨大,访问频率高,对加载速度要求极高的场景。
Web服务器+CDN缓存
适用于传统架构,图片存储在Nginx/Apache服务器磁盘上。
- 优势:无需迁移数据,配置简单,适合小型博客或个人网站。
- 劣势:源站带宽仍是瓶颈,高并发下易崩溃。
- 适用:流量较小,预算有限,且图片更新频率低的场景。
云函数+CDN边缘计算
这是一种进阶玩法,利用边缘节点进行图片压缩、裁剪。
- 优势:无需源站参与处理,实时生成不同尺寸图片,极致优化体验。
- 劣势:配置复杂,需要一定的开发能力。
- 适用:对移动端体验有极致追求,且具备开发团队的应用。
常见问题与避坑指南
在实际操作中,许多用户会遇到各种意外情况,以下是几个高频问题及其解决方案。
CDN图片转存后图片不显示怎么办?
这通常由缓存未刷新或权限配置错误引起。
- 检查回源配置:确认CDN能否成功访问源站,查看CDN日志,若出现403或502错误,需检查源站权限或防火墙设置。
- 手动刷新缓存:在控制台提交URL刷新请求,强制CDN节点重新从源站拉取最新图片。
- 检查防盗链:确认Referer设置是否过于严格,导致正常访问被拦截。
如何降低CDN图片转存的费用?
费用主要由流量费和请求费组成。

- 选择合适的带宽峰值:根据历史流量预估峰值带宽,选择包年包月或按固定带宽计费,通常比按流量计费更划算。
- 开启压缩功能:启用Gzip或Brotli压缩,可减少约30%-70%的传输体积,直接降低流量费用。
- 图片格式优化:使用WebP等新一代格式,在保证画质的前提下大幅减小文件体积。
CDN图片转存的未来趋势
随着Web3.0和AI技术的发展,CDN图片转存也在不断进化。
智能图像优化
未来的CDN将不仅仅是“搬运工”,更是“优化师”,基于AI算法,CDN节点可根据用户设备屏幕分辨率、网络状况,自动调整图片格式和画质,为5G手机提供高清大图,为2G网络提供低清缩略图,实现真正的千人千面。
去中心化存储结合
IPFS(星际文件系统)等去中心化存储技术与CDN的结合正在兴起,图片不再依赖单一云厂商,而是分布式存储在多个节点,CDN作为加速层,从最近的节点拉取数据,既保证了速度,又提升了数据的抗审查性和持久性。
边缘计算赋能
边缘节点的计算能力将大幅提升,图片的水印添加、格式转换、内容审核等任务将在边缘节点完成,源站只需上传原始文件,无需承担繁重的处理任务,这将进一步降低源站负载,提升整体架构的弹性。
支持CDN图片转存已不再是可选项,而是必选项,它通过技术手段解决了速度、成本和安全的三角矛盾,对于任何希望提升用户体验、降低运营成本的网站而言,尽早布局CDN图片转存,是迈向专业化和规模化运营的关键一步,选择适合自身业务场景的方案,并持续优化配置,才能在激烈的互联网竞争中保持领先。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/428688.html
